Dani mistakes Jackson for Max for as long as it takes him to open his eyes. When she finds out that it truly is Jackson she can't understand why she is drawn to him the way she is or why she trusts him. But there is a strength to him that Max has never had that draws her. But that doesn't stop her heavy attraction to Reign, so what does that make her for wanting both men?

Jackson flies to Vegas to have a "face-to-face" with Max after a phone conversation that leaves him feeling there are things wrong with him. Being awakened by a beautiful woman in bed with him gets things started that Jackson hadn't counted on. Then there's that crafty Cat Shapeshifter who wants Dani to help him catch a killer and Jackson knows things are going to get real interesting real fast. He's even willing to become the cat's lover to keep Dani safe.

Well now this was a "shift with a twist" I must say. It gave a whole new meaning to the term fighting like cats and dogs. Full of sex hot enough to steam a sauna it was also filled with the humor, wit and understanding of human nature that makes this an intriguing look at how "different" people might fight against what they have been taught is wrong when it comes to love and what is acceptable.
